What's the work-life balance like at Epicor?

Strengths in flexibility and the ability to take time off are accompanied by cyclical delivery demands that can intensify workloads around implementations, releases, and fiscal deadlines. Together, these dynamics suggest a generally manageable baseline for many roles, with wellbeing outcomes hinging on manager guardrails, customer-facing exposure, and how strictly hybrid policies are applied.
Positive Themes About Epicor
  • Flexible Scheduling: Day-to-day balance is often described as “good” or “alright,” with many teams allowing flexible schedules that help keep hours reasonable when projects are stable.
  • Remote or Hybrid Flexibility: Hybrid and remote/hybrid setups are described as common in many groups, which can reduce commute strain and make it easier to manage personal commitments.
  • Time Off Access: Time off is frequently framed as usable and encouraged for recharging, with multiple mentions of PTO being a positive and generally accessible.
Considerations About Epicor
  • Time Pressure: Client go-lives, quarter-ends, and major releases can create deadline-driven surges that concentrate work into short, intense periods, especially in services, support, and sales.
  • Workload or Staffing: Work is described as sometimes getting “wildly out of hand,” with references to understaffing or reluctance to add headcount contributing to sustained intensity in certain roles.
  • Remote or Hybrid Limitations: In-office attendance enforcement or badge tracking is described as tighter in some groups, reducing autonomy even when a hybrid model is the stated norm.
